As you know, it is a set phrase of greeting with no current meaning beyond that. Historically, I am sure that it has come through a variety of forms-- 'heighdy', 'how'd'ye do' and so forth-- which originally asked the listener for his current condition of health or activity: what we ask today in the form 'how are you doing?'
